@Slash I’m not going to discredit members experiences with shrinkage, but sometimes I wonder how much of it is freshly laundered and the resultant temporary tightening up of the fibres.
Technically I know it can be called shrinkage…but I have found that many of those occasions where it’s happened to me, that shrinkage is temporary and lasting only a half day at best.
When I think of the terms used here, I wonder how many people are reporting true shrinkage that does not stretch back out and the phenomenon of temporary shrinkage.
Just a thought…
